Does Gus or the butcher pay more?

You can also make money by selling carcasses and pelts to Gus, but he pays the same amount as the butcher, so don't go out of your way to do this. Only sell to him if you're trying to give him materials for an item you want.

Do you sell legendary animals to Gus?

Once you've skinned a legendary animal, return to Gus to trade it in. Note that this won't give you the associated garment or trinket outright - it will only unlock the item for purchase in his store.

Is it better to sell the animals whole or skinned rdr2?

To Skin or Not to Skin

Skinned carcasses sell for half the price of complete carcasses. Again, if you don't plan on doing anything with the pelt, just let the animal keep its skin and sell it whole.

What happens if you sell legendary pelts?

Afterwards, you'll find the Trapper will have the required ingredients to craft your chosen item - for a fee of course. In the case of Legendary Pelts, selling one will give him multiple sections to work with - so one Legendary Bear Pelt can be used to craft a Legendary Bear Head Hat, Bear Coat, and Bear Ropers.

Who is the serial killer in rdr2?

Background. Edmund Lowry Jr. is a serial killer who strings up the desecrated and mutilated corpses of his victims throughout New Hanover, Big Valley and Lemoyne, leaving clues that can be pieced together into a map to his hideout, a cabin southwest of Valentine.

Do pelts spoil in rdr2?

And whatever you do, hunt by region and deliver your kills on time. The average horse can stow up to three animals at once – including one medium-sized animal on its back and two smaller animals on its side – but carcasses and pelts will decay over the course of a single day.

What is the best pelt in rdr2?

Once you've studied a creature, their name will pop up in the bottom right corner, along with a star rating. A three star rating animal will produce a perfect pelt if you kill it cleanly and with the right tools. Any animal with a two star rating or lower will not produce a perfect pelt.

What happens if you ruin a legendary animal?

While you will not be able to sell the pelt for in-game cash when it is lost or unable to be skinned from the animal, the defeat of Legendary Animals is recorded by the Trapper and any materials from Legendary Animals needed to craft in-game items or resources will be available at the Trapper.

Who betrayed Arthur Morgan?

Upon confronting them, Arthur discovers that Micah Bell has been betraying the gang by acting as an informant for the Pinkertons. He returns to Dutch to inform him of this, but Dutch turns on Arthur and the newly returned John. As Pinkertons invade the camp, Arthur and John flee.
